This has been a relatively long-standing issue that wasn't nailed down
until Teng-Feng Yang's meticulous bug report to dm-devel on 3/7/2014,
see: http://www.redhat.com/archives/dm-devel/2014-March/msg00021.html
From that report:
"When decreasing the reference count of a metadata block with its
reference count equals 3, we will call dm_btree_remove() to remove
this enrty from the B+tree which keeps the reference count info in
metadata device.
The B+tree will try to rebalance the entry of the child nodes in each
node it traversed, and the rebalance process contains the following
steps.
(1) Finding the corresponding children in current node (shadow_current(s))
(2) Shadow the children block (issue BOP_INC)
(3) redistribute keys among children, and free children if necessary (issue BOP_DEC)
Since the update of a metadata block's reference count could be
recursive, we will stash these reference count update operations in
smm->uncommitted and then process them in a FILO fashion.
The problem is that step(3) could free the children which is created
in step(2), so the BOP_DEC issued in step(3) will be carried out
before the BOP_INC issued in step(2) since these BOPs will be
processed in FILO fashion. Once the BOP_DEC from step(3) tries to
decrease the reference count of newly shadow block, it will report
failure for its reference equals 0 before decreasing. It looks like we
can solve this issue by processing these BOPs in a FIFO fashion
instead of FILO."
Commit 5b564d80 ("dm space map: disallow decrementing a reference count
below zero") changed the code to report an error for this temporary
refcount decrement below zero. So what was previously a harmless
invalid refcount became a hard failure due to the new error path:
device-mapper: space map common: unable to decrement a reference count below 0
device-mapper: thin: 253:6: dm_thin_insert_block() failed: error = -22
device-mapper: thin: 253:6: switching pool to read-only mode
This bug is in dm persistent-data code that is common to the DM thin and
cache targets. So any users of those targets should apply this fix.
Fix this by applying recursive space map operations in FIFO order rather
than FILO.

PREPARE_[DELAYED_]WORK() are being phased out. They have few users
and a nasty surprise in terms of reentrancy guarantee as workqueue
considers work items to be different if they don't have the same work
function.
firewire core-device and sbp2 have been been multiplexing work items
with multiple work functions. Introduce fw_device_workfn() and
sbp2_lu_workfn() which invoke fw_device->workfn and
sbp2_logical_unit->workfn respectively and always use the two
functions as the work functions and update the users to set the
->workfn fields instead of overriding work functions using
PREPARE_DELAYED_WORK().
This fixes a variety of possible regressions since a2c1c57be8
"workqueue: consider work function when searching for busy work items"
due to which fw_workqueue lost its required non-reentrancy property.

The hash set type is very broken and was never meant to be merged in this
state. Missing RCU synchronization on element removal, leaking chain
refcounts when used as a verdict map, races during lookups, a fixed table
size are probably just some of the problems. Luckily it is currently
never chosen by the kernel when the rbtree type is also available.
Rewrite it to be usable.
The new implementation supports automatic hash table resizing using RCU,
based on Paul McKenney's and Josh Triplett's algorithm "Optimized Resizing
For RCU-Protected Hash Tables" described in [1].
Resizing doesn't require a second list head in the elements, it works by
chosing a hash function that remaps elements to a predictable set of buckets,
only resizing by integral factors and
- during expansion: linking new buckets to the old bucket that contains
elements for any of the new buckets, thereby creating imprecise chains,
then incrementally seperating the elements until the new buckets only
contain elements that hash directly to them.
- during shrinking: linking the hash chains of all old buckets that hash
to the same new bucket to form a single chain.
Expansion requires at most the number of elements in the longest hash chain
grace periods, shrinking requires a single grace period.
Due to the requirement of having hash chains/elements linked to multiple
buckets during resizing, homemade single linked lists are used instead of
the existing list helpers, that don't support this in a clean fashion.
As a side effect, the amount of memory required per element is reduced by
one pointer.
Expansion is triggered when the load factors exceeds 75%, shrinking when
the load factor goes below 30%. Both operations are allowed to fail and
will be retried on the next insertion or removal if their respective
conditions still hold.

nf_conntrack_lock is a monolithic lock and suffers from huge contention
on current generation servers (8 or more core/threads).
Perf locking congestion is clear on base kernel:
- 72.56% ksoftirqd/6 [kernel.kallsyms] [k] _raw_spin_lock_bh
- _raw_spin_lock_bh
+ 25.33% init_conntrack
+ 24.86% nf_ct_delete_from_lists
+ 24.62% __nf_conntrack_confirm
+ 24.38% destroy_conntrack
+ 0.70% tcp_packet
+ 2.21% ksoftirqd/6 [kernel.kallsyms] [k] fib_table_lookup
+ 1.15% ksoftirqd/6 [kernel.kallsyms] [k] __slab_free
+ 0.77% ksoftirqd/6 [kernel.kallsyms] [k] inet_getpeer
+ 0.70% ksoftirqd/6 [nf_conntrack] [k] nf_ct_delete
+ 0.55% ksoftirqd/6 [ip_tables] [k] ipt_do_table
This patch change conntrack locking and provides a huge performance
improvement. SYN-flood attack tested on a 24-core E5-2695v2(ES) with
10Gbit/s ixgbe (with tool trafgen):
Base kernel: 810.405 new conntrack/sec
After patch: 2.233.876 new conntrack/sec
Notice other floods attack (SYN+ACK or ACK) can easily be deflected using:
# iptables -A INPUT -m state --state INVALID -j DROP
# sysctl -w net/netfilter/nf_conntrack_tcp_loose=0
Use an array of hashed spinlocks to protect insertions/deletions of
conntracks into the hash table. 1024 spinlocks seem to give good
results, at minimal cost (4KB memory). Due to lockdep max depth,
1024 becomes 8 if CONFIG_LOCKDEP=y
The hash resize is a bit tricky, because we need to take all locks in
the array. A seqcount_t is used to synchronize the hash table users
with the resizing process.

Preparation for disconnecting the nf_conntrack_lock from the
expectations code. Once the nf_conntrack_lock is lifted, a race
condition is exposed.
The expectations master conntrack exp->master, can race with
delete operations, as the refcnt increment happens too late in
init_conntrack(). Race is against other CPUs invoking
->destroy() (destroy_conntrack()), or nf_ct_delete() (via timeout
or early_drop()).
Avoid this race in nf_ct_find_expectation() by using atomic_inc_not_zero(),
and checking if nf_ct_is_dying() (path via nf_ct_delete()).

When copying between device and command protection scatters
we must take into account that device scatters might be offset
and we might copy outside scatter range. Thus for each cmd prot
scatter we must take the min between cmd prot scatter, dev prot
scatter, and whats left (and loop in case we havn't copied enough
from/to cmd prot scatter).
Example (single t_prot_sg of len 2048):
kernel: sbc_dif_copy_prot: se_cmd=ffff880380aaf970, left=2048, len=2048, dev_prot_sg_offset=3072, dev_prot_sg_len=4096
kernel: isert: se_cmd=ffff880380aaf970 PI error found type 0 at sector 0x2600 expected 0x0 vs actual 0x725f, lba=2580
Instead of copying 2048 from offset 3072 (copying junk outside sg
limit 4096), we must to copy 1024 and continue to next sg until
we complete cmd prot scatter.
This issue was found using iSER T10-PI offload over rd_mcp (wasn't
discovered with fileio since file_dev prot sglists are never offset).

When we fork/clone we currently don't copy any of the TM state to the new
thread. This results in a TM bad thing (program check) when the new process is
switched in as the kernel does a tmrechkpt with TEXASR FS not set. Also, since
R1 is from userspace, we trigger the bad kernel stack pointer detection. So we
end up with something like this:
Bad kernel stack pointer 0 at c0000000000404fc
cpu 0x2: Vector: 700 (Program Check) at [c00000003ffefd40]
pc: c0000000000404fc: restore_gprs+0xc0/0x148
lr: 0000000000000000
sp: 0
msr: 9000000100201030
current = 0xc000001dd1417c30
paca = 0xc00000000fe00800 softe: 0 irq_happened: 0x01
pid = 0, comm = swapper/2
WARNING: exception is not recoverable, can't continue
The below fixes this by flushing the TM state before we copy the task_struct to
the clone. To do this we go through the tmreclaim patch, which removes the
checkpointed registers from the CPU and transitions the CPU out of TM suspend
mode. Hence we need to call tmrechkpt after to restore the checkpointed state
and the TM mode for the current task.
To make this fail from userspace is simply:
tbegin
li r0, 2
sc
<boom>
